Item: 7002 Ball Bearing
Type: Angular Contact Full Ceramic bearing
Cage: PTFE
Balls: ZrO2 (Zirconium Oxide) Ceramic
Inner/outer races: ZrO2 (Zirconium Oxide) Ceramic

This full ceramic angular contact bearing is designed for high-speed applications that demand low friction, corrosion resistance, and precise motion. It is commonly used in robotics, CNC spindles, medical devices, and other precision machinery where cleanliness and reliability matter.
